TableRow动态添加组件时遇到的问题

 

第 4 楼

匿名 发表于 2013/10/1 15:28:32

敲代码时,如果直接敲LayoutParams这个类的话,默认导入的包是Android.view.ViewGroup.LayoutParams;

如果导入了这个包,实际上在Activity中是无法正常显示要加入的View组件的

真正要导入的包是android.widget.TableRow.LayoutParams;不过这个包在Eclipse中并没有提示出来,装了ADT15依然没有提示。


真正的问题解决在此

(0) (0)

第 3 楼

dds 发表于 2012/1/16 10:52:56

额,这个代码不规范,可能会报,类型转换异常......

(0) (0)

第 2 楼

斯蒂尔 发表于 2012/1/15 23:34:51

看错了,行(TableRow)是不用加 setLayoutParams这个的

(0) (0)

第 1 楼

斯蒂尔.帝帮洛 发表于 2012/1/15 23:31:45

是你写错了,
tr.setLayoutParams(new LayoutParams(LayoutParams.FILL_PARENT,L
这里,不能直接 new LayoutParams的,你要这样写TableLayout.LayoutParams
看看可以不,
如果还不会,联系我191187184

内容版权声明:除非注明,否则皆为本站原创文章。

转载注明出处:https://www.heiqu.com/wydpyj.html